Why was Nordic walking so popular in Europe, especially in the North? Let´s get this in order. Millions of Europeans in a short period of time realized how effective this type of walking is and what advantages it gives. If we walk without sticks, we only use about 35% of our body muscles, while walking with sticks is more than 90%.
Surely you know that one of the most effective ways to strengthen the heart and the vascular system is skiing. When walking with sticks, everything happens in almost the same way, only instead of skis we wear ordinary shoes.
This is one significant difference. Over 50% of our muscles are concentrated below the belt. When walking, we use more than 600 muscles, which speeds up the metabolism (metabolism). All the muscles of the upper body part train more intensively, while the cardiovascular system is pumped 25% more efficiently.
It should also be noted that walking with sticks can be practiced in any climate, over any rough terrain, without fear of slipping, like skiing. You will not need snow and you will be able to train all year round, and not just during the winter.
